Thanks for checking on this for me but my problem is not with the distributor. All the tests showed that the distributor module was working properly.

My problem turned out to be with the ECU after all. I called AvPro after our test with Rich's functional ECU and they said they weren't too surprised that my rebuilt ECU didn't work because it appeared that it had CPU damage. I said how much I wish they had told me that at the very beginning. They said they don't say that because they found that if they do, mechanics get lazy and just assume it is the ECU that is bad.
